Beyond the Main Dishes: Exploring Greek Appetizers and Desserts

While the main courses are the stars of the show, no Greek dining experience is complete without indulging in the delectable appetizers and desserts that the cuisine has to offer. These smaller dishes are perfect for sharing and offer a delightful way to explore the full range of Greek flavors.

Start with Spanakopita, a flaky pastry filled with a savory mixture of spinach and feta cheese. Tiropita, a similar pastry filled with cheese alone, is another irresistible option. Dolmades, tender grape leaves stuffed with rice, herbs, and spices, provide a delightful burst of flavor.

For dips, Tzatziki sauce (yogurt and cucumber), Hummus (chickpea), and Melitzanosalata (eggplant dip) are staples in Greek cuisine. Many restaurants also offer Saganaki, a pan-fried cheese that is often flambéed tableside with a shout of “Opa!”

When it comes to desserts, Baklava reigns supreme. Layers of flaky phyllo pastry are filled with chopped nuts and drenched in a sweet syrup, creating a decadent and irresistible treat. Galaktoboureko, a custard pie made with semolina and milk, is another classic Greek dessert. For a lighter option, try Greek yogurt with honey and walnuts. Greek Drinks and Culture

To complete your Greek dining experience, be sure to sample some of the traditional Greek drinks. Greek wine, such as Assyrtiko (a crisp white wine from Santorini) and Retsina (a white wine flavored with pine resin), offer a unique and refreshing taste. Ouzo, an anise-flavored aperitif, is a popular choice before or after a meal. Greek coffee, a strong and concentrated brew, is a perfect way to end your dining experience.

Greek culture is deeply intertwined with food. Family gatherings and celebrations often revolve around elaborate meals, shared among loved ones. Hospitality is a central value, and Greeks are known for their generosity and warmth.
